Recombinant human BEND6 protein, fused to His-tag at N-terminus, was expressed in E.coli and purified by using conventional chromatography.
Description:
BEND6, as known as BEN domain-containing protein 6, is a neural BEN-solo factor that shares many functional attributes with Drosophila Insensitive, a co-repressor for the Drosophila CSL factor. This protein binds the mammalian CSL protein CBF1 and antagonizes Notch-dependent target activation. In addition, its association with Notch- and CBF1-regulated enhancers is promoted by CBF1 and antagonized by activated Notch. In utero electroporation experiments showed that ectopic BEND6 inhibited Notch-mediated self-renewal of neocortical neural stem cells and promoted neurogenesis.
